There is no comparison! 9/28/2009

This was a BLAST!! let me start by getting the negative's out of the way... yes you may have a reservation for 10:30pm but you might not get in until a 1/2 hour afterward. The food is so-so to tell you the truth I don't remember much about the food due to ALL the Sake Bombs we had. Note to future guests EAT the food! We paid $30.00+ per person for the food ALONE and I think we had A LOT of food left... but as I said we were so busy drinking we didn't get around to really eating all of the food they put out. Parking is mainly street or there are some lots near there but you will still have to walk to the restaurant. BEWARE Lots of cops driving around in fact be SURE to have a DD or have them arrange cab service for you because the cops were hovering outside while we were in line to go inside. Bouncers/Door people were nice to me but I do think they can BE aggressive when needed. There were 2 fights while we were there but the staff was on it by mili-seconds! Our bill was over $1k so come prepared and a rule of thumb was just to budget $100.00 per person if you are coming with a drinking crowd... My New England Patriots group likes beer just like the rest of America's Sports Fans! The pluses this was a REALLY fun place, we sang, we danced, we sang some more... I think it is perfect for Bachelor/ettes Parties, Birthday celebrations. If you can't get to Vegas when someone is turning 21 take them here this was great. Because you are ""banging"" the table when you do the Sake Bombs I would warn females do NOT wear anything you might not want Beer spilled on. Also there were some tables that dressed up with Feodora's and leis it was a BLAST! Respectfully Reviewed Pros: Fun, Fun, Fun! Cons: Parking, The start time of your reservation more

A hyperactive fun night out 12/23/2008

If you’re looking for a quite night out go somewhere else. This place is loud, non-stop fun. They let us in at about 10:30 and kicked us out at around 12:30, so it felt like being at the center of a whirlwind of energy for a couple of hours and being hurled out into the quiet dark night at the other end, I could still feel the energy buzzing, like the hum of silence in your ears after the music was turned off. Different waiters kept visiting our table every once in a while and joined us dancing near our table, they had fun with us but weren’t pushy when one of us felt like just sitting a song out quietly. They let you be. The interior is not impressive, it felt like someone tried to make club out of their basement by painting the walls black, but it doesn’t really matter, it actually fit well with the cheesy music, disco dancing, the N’SYNC wannabe waiters and sushi chef’s act, Sake bombs and the rest of the craziness that they condense into two hyperactive hours. Great place for a celebration with a large group. Pros: no place like it for wacky fun Cons: minimum food order requirement more
